Report – How did we do?

What we did:

First year of new structure

A wide selection of different types (and prices) of wine from around the globe

3 Member organised events3 Committee organised events

Vineyard visit in October

Page 5: Croughton Wine Appreciation Group AGM 16 May 2014

Report – How did we do?

Membership fee£10 membership fee, unchanged for 2014-15

Entry fee £7 for members (average cost), £10 for guests per event, may need to increase

Costs are increasing, hall hire and associated costs

Number of Wag Members: 34

Attendance has been increasing with 30+ on the majority of events

Survey resultsThanks to those who replied

General feeling was positive but some concerns

Simpler system for doing ‘jobs’ wanted

Majority were happy to continue with current system

Ideas for future events: Italian, South American, American, comparison of same grape style

Bluffers tasting guide the most popular last 12 months

Summer events: vineyard tour, cellar tour, wine festival visits, wine weekend!

Dislikes: people talking over presenters, pouring wine before presenter has finished talking about it!
